Dhaka, Bangladesh (BBN)-The Bangladesh government has taken all-out preparation to bring back the 44 Bangladeshi citizens stranded in Thailand.
They are expected to arrive at home on September 24, said a press statement of the foreign ministry.
A total of 189 Bangladeshi citizens were brought back to the country during the last several months, the statement added.
The Bangladesh embassy and foreign ministry are working relentlessly to bring back all the citizens stranded in Thailand, it said.
